DGamma allows you to change the apparent brightness response of your screen display. It can be used to correct for deficiencies in some monitors, or even if you just can't seem to get the colours right with those fiddly dials! DGamma works by altering the colour look-up tables inside the video controller (VIDC) to resemble that of a gamma-curve rather than the usual diagonal line. It should be noted that other programs that try to reprogram the VIDC20 in the same way will not work in conjunction with DGamma. DGamma is mode-independent. It will work in any screen depth and will not affect the current desktop palette. Requires a VIDC20 video controller or compatible. This means any Risc PC or later machine.
